    Edo Liberty explores the missing link in enterprise AI at Disrupt 2025

    AI needs a better brain — and Edo Liberty is building it.

    At TechCrunch Disrupt 2025, happening October 27–29 at Moscone West in San Francisco, Pinecone founder and CEO Edo Liberty will explain why the next wave of AI-native apps won’t be driven by bigger models, but by smarter search. With 10,000+ startup and VC leaders expected to be at Disrupt, this AI Stage fireside chat and presentation is a must-attend session.

    The future of AI isn’t more data — it’s better retrieval

    As AI becomes more embedded in every workflow, the real differentiator isn’t just the algorithm — it’s how you access and use the right data at the right time. Liberty believes that ret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) and purpose-built infrastructure are the next frontier, and search is at the center of it all.

    In his session, “Why the Next Frontier Is Search,” Liberty will unpack how vector databases and high-performance infrastructure are unlocking the full potential of AI. With so much data in play, knowing how to find what matters — fast — is everything. This talk goes deep into the stack that’s powering smarter, more scalable applications across industries.

    Why you don’t want to miss this session

    Liberty helped build the backbone of AI at Amazon, and now with Pinecone, he’s scaling next-gen search for hundreds of thousands of developers and enterprise teams. If you’re building with AI, this is your roadmap to where the ecosystem is heading next.
